AI stocks slipped before Nvidia earnings
Investopedia reported that AI-related and memory stocks led Monday's premarket decline. Nvidia's Wednesday results and July PCE inflation data were due later in the week. Investopedia also reported that Alibaba's U.S.-listed shares fell after the AI share sale.

Pressure point
Companies are spending on AI, and the market already knows that. Investors now need revenue, margins, and inflation conditions to support that spending at current valuations.
What to watch
Watch Nvidia's data-center revenue and memory pricing. Watch capex guidance from large buyers. PCE inflation could change the rate backdrop for long-duration AI stocks.
